Yen Tu Buddhist spring festival begins
|
Thousands of tourists and pilgrims flocked to the opening ceremony of this year’s Yen Tu Spring Festival in the northern coastal province of Quang Ninh on February 23, the tenth day of the first lunar month. Yen Tu has so far welcomed over 250,000 visitors since the first day of the Lunar New Year and its festival will last three months during spring.
